Yoghurt dressing

Yoghurt dressing — Thermomix TM7

Yoghurt dressing is a fresh, tangy condiment made with plain yoghurt, mustard, sunflower oil, lemon juice and honey. The Thermomix TM7 emulsifies these ingredients into a stable, silky sauce in seconds. Ideal as a dressing for salads, a dip for crudités or a sauce for grilled vegetables, it delivers professional results without separating.

Preparation tips

  • Use full-fat plain yoghurt for the richest texture; if you prefer Greek yoghurt, add a splash more apple juice so the dressing remains pourable rather than spoonable.
  • Taste the dressing after blending and adjust the balance: extra lemon juice sharpens it, more honey softens the tang, and a pinch of salt makes all the flavours pop.
  • Store the finished dressing in a sealed jar in the fridge and shake well before serving, as the sunflower oil may settle slightly; it stays fresh for several days.

Recipe variations

  • Herb variation: add a handful of fresh dill, chives or parsley to the mixing bowl and blend briefly for a green garden-style dressing that pairs beautifully with cucumber salad or smoked fish.
  • Festive variation: stir in a spoonful of wholegrain mustard and a drizzle of maple syrup instead of honey for a slightly sweeter, more robust dressing, ideal with roast potatoes or a festive winter slaw.
